Development of a strain/temperature gauge and attachment system for use on carbon composites at elevated temperatureThe difficulties encountered when instrumenting solid rocket motors for acquiring strain data are reviewed, emphasizing the strong temperature dependence due to apparent strain effects. The development of a strain/temperature gage to overcome some of these problems is discussed. This gage is designed to produce low apparent strain when attached to a carbon-carbon substrate. Characterization and performance data for gages attached with ceramic cement to carbon-carbon tensile coupons are presented, and the effect of a flame-sprayed installation process is discussed.
